What is the cheapest month to fly from Fortaleza to Germany?

To calculate monthly average prices, KAYAK takes all prices for each month over the last year for round-trip flights from Fortaleza to Germany, removes the top 0.1% to account for outliers, and then takes the median of all values for each month.

The cheapest month for flights from Fortaleza to Germany is December, when tickets cost 376 € (return) on average. On the other hand, the most expensive months are September and February, when the average cost of return tickets is 870 € and 657 € respectively.

How far in advance should I book a flight from Fortaleza to Germany?

To calculate weekly average prices, KAYAK takes all prices for each week before departure over the last year for round-trip flights from Fortaleza to Germany, removes the top 0.1% to account for outliers, and then takes the average of all the values for each week.

To get a below-average price on a flight from Fortaleza to Germany, you should book around 3 weeks before departure, which saves you about 29% compared to booking last-minute. For the absolute cheapest price, our data suggests you should book 21 weeks before departure.

  • What is the Hacker Fare option on flights from Fortaleza to Germany?

    Hacker Fares allow you to combine one-way tickets in order to save you money over a traditional return ticket. You could then fly from Fortaleza to Germany with an airline and back with another airline.

  • What is KAYAK's "flexible dates" feature and why should I care when looking for a flight from Fortaleza to Germany?

    Sometimes travel dates aren't set in stone. If your preferred travel dates have some wiggle room, flexible dates will show you all the options when flying from Fortaleza to Germany up to 3 days before/after your preferred dates. You can then pick the flights that suit you best.
